#406078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#406078 is composed of 25.1% red, 37.6%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 20%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 205.7 degrees, a saturation of 30.4% and a lightness of 36.1%. #406078 color hex could be obtained by blending #80c0f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#406078 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#406078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#406078 has RGB values of R:64, G:96,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4219000.

Shades and Tints of #406078
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030405 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#406078
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555d63 is the less saturated color, while #0069b8 is the most saturated one.
